Bootstrapping vs. External Financing: A Comprehensive Comparison for Entrepreneurs



Launching and scaling a business requires shrewd financial management. A critical decision for entrepreneurs is securing funding: bootstrapping or seeking external financing. Both strategies present unique advantages and disadvantages, impacting growth trajectory and long-term sustainability. This in-depth analysis explores the nuances of each approach, empowering entrepreneurs to make informed choices.



The Allure of Bootstrapping: Self-Funded Success



Bootstrapping, relying solely on personal funds and resources, offers significant benefits:




  • Significant Cost Savings: Eliminating interest payments and equity dilution translates to substantial long-term savings, maximizing profitability and owner returns.

  • Unwavering Control and Flexibility: Maintaining complete autonomy allows for agile decision-making, rapid adaptation to market shifts, and unhindered strategic maneuvering. This independence is invaluable in dynamic business environments.

  • Accelerated Decision-Making: The absence of investor approval processes streamlines operations, enabling prompt implementation of crucial changes and maintaining a competitive edge.

  • Comprehensive Skill Development: Bootstrapping necessitates a multifaceted approach, fostering expertise across finance, marketing, operations, and other critical business functions. This hands-on experience is a powerful asset for long-term success.

  • Intrinsic Profitability Focus: The absence of external funding inherently prioritizes revenue generation and sustainable profitability from the outset. This focus cultivates a financially sound business model.



However, bootstrapping presents limitations:




  • Resource Constraints: Limited capital can restrict hiring top talent, impede operational expansion, and hinder the adoption of advanced technologies, potentially limiting growth and competitiveness.

  • Slower Growth Trajectory: Without external capital infusion, growth may lag behind competitors leveraging external funding, potentially impacting market share and penetration.

  • Network Limitations: External financing often opens doors to valuable networks of investors, mentors, and industry experts. Bootstrapped businesses may lack access to this crucial support system.




External Financing: Fueling Growth and Expansion



Securing external financing, whether through venture capital, angel investors, or loans, offers distinct advantages:




  • Access to Capital for Rapid Scaling: External funding accelerates growth by providing the resources to invest in marketing, recruit skilled personnel, and expand operational capacity. This can create a decisive competitive advantage.

  • Strategic Networking Opportunities: Investors often bring extensive networks, facilitating strategic partnerships, expanding distribution channels, and opening doors to new customer segments. This broadened reach significantly enhances growth potential.

  • Global Expansion Potential: The right financial partner can facilitate international expansion, significantly increasing customer base and revenue streams. This global perspective can unlock previously inaccessible markets.

  • Valuable Expertise and Mentorship: Experienced investors provide invaluable industry knowledge and guidance, helping navigate challenges, make informed decisions, and avoid potential pitfalls. This seasoned perspective is crucial for navigating complex business landscapes.



Despite these advantages, external financing entails drawbacks:




  • Equity Dilution: Securing funding frequently involves relinquishing a portion of company equity, impacting ownership and potentially diluting decision-making power. This trade-off requires careful consideration.

  • Performance Pressure: External financing often necessitates meeting specific revenue targets and growth milestones. This pressure can increase stress levels and potentially force short-term decisions that might conflict with long-term vision.

  • Time-Consuming Processes: Securing external financing is often a lengthy process, encompassing due diligence, negotiations, and legal documentation. This can divert valuable time and resources from core business activities.




Conclusion: Choosing the Right Path to Success



The optimal funding strategyβ€”bootstrapping or external financingβ€”depends entirely on individual business circumstances, goals, and risk tolerance. Bootstrapping offers control and cost savings, while external financing fuels rapid expansion and provides access to valuable networks and expertise. A thorough evaluation of the pros and cons, coupled with a clear understanding of long-term objectives, is critical for making the most strategic choice.
